Last month, LaKota Oaks hosted its inaugural ribbon-cutting and tree-planting ceremony in honor of former Mayor, Frank Zullo. More than 50 people attended from Norwalk, CT, and the surrounding communities to celebrate the new ownership and management of LaKota Oaks, as well as the life of Zullo, who passed away earlier this year. Attendees included LaKota Hotels & Resorts President Sam Haigh; Norwalk Mayor Harry Rilling; Norwalk Chamber President Brian Griffin; Norwalk Community College President David Levinson; new owner of LaKota Oaks, Hafeez Choudhary, Queens Plaza LLC; Silvermine Arts Center Gallery Director Roger Mudre; as well as several members of the West Norwalk Association,and the entire LaKota Oaks operations and management team.

 

The Cordish Companies and Live! Casino & Hotel celebrated the grand opening of the flagship Live! Hotel in Hanover, MD, the first hotel in the world to carry the Live! brand name. It adds 310 rooms, including 52 suites; two restaurants; a day spa and salon; a 4,000-seat event center; and Club 21, the only private gaming area in a hotel in Maryland

 

The DoubleTree by Hilton in Nashua, NH, recently completed an $11-million renovation, and rebranded from a Wyndham to a Hilton.
